VIP experiences at a bullfight in Madrid

For those who are interested in experiencing the thrill and excitement of bullfighting in Madrid, there are a number of VIP experiences that can enhance the overall experience. These experiences offer a unique perspective on the centuries-old tradition of bullfighting and allow visitors to get up close and personal with the matadors and the bulls.

One popular VIP experience is the “torero experience.” This experience offers visitors the opportunity to meet and chat with a matador before the fight, and learn about the techniques and strategies used in bullfighting. Visitors can also try on a traditional matador outfit and take photos in the bullring.

Another VIP experience is the “ganaderĂ­a visit,” which involves visiting a bull farm and learning about the breeding and care of fighting bulls. Visitors can see the bulls up close and learn about their temperament and characteristics, which is important knowledge for understanding the dynamics of a bullfight.

For those who want to experience the excitement of the bullfight from a prime location, there are VIP seats available in the front row, called “barreras.” These seats offer an unobstructed view of the bullfight and are often reserved for celebrities and dignitaries.

In addition to the bullfight itself, there are also VIP experiences available during the “feria,” or festival, surrounding the bullfight. These experiences may include private parties, backstage tours, and meet-and-greet opportunities with the matadors.
